Global Food Temperature Monitoring System Market size was valued at USD 3.95 Billion in 2024 and is poised to grow from USD 4.2 Billion in 2025 to USD 6.9 Billion by 2033, growing at a CAGR of 6.4% during the forecast period (2026-2033).
The global market for food temperature monitoring systems is primarily driven by the need for enhanced food safety regulations and increased consumer demand for transparency, prompting companies to implement continuous monitoring throughout their supply chains. This market encompasses hardware sensors, wireless gateways, software platforms, and services that monitor temperature from production to retail, crucial for preventing spoilage, safeguarding public health, and minimizing expensive recalls. The industry has transitioned from manual logs to automated data capture and cloud analytics, with supermarkets and cold chain logistics investing heavily globally to improve compliance and efficiency. IoT technology plays a pivotal role, providing affordable sensors and low-power networks that enable real-time monitoring, alert systems, and actionable insights, fostering opportunities for AI, blockchain integration, and innovative service models.

Global Food Temperature Monitoring System Market Segments Analysis
Global food temperature monitoring system market is segmented by component, technology, application, end user and region. Based on component, the market is segmented into Data Loggers, Temperature Sensors, Software Solutions, Alert Systems and Others. Based on technology, the market is segmented into Infrared Sensors, Thermocouple Sensors, RFID Technology, Bluetooth Technology and Others. Based on application, the market is segmented into Cold Chain Monitoring, Transport Monitoring, Food Processing and Warehouse Monitoring. Based on end user, the market is segmented into Food Service Industry, Supermarkets and Retail Stores, Food Manufacturing, Pharmaceuticals and Others. Based on region, the market is segmented into North America, Europe, Asia Pacific, Latin America and Middle East & Africa.
Driver of the Global Food Temperature Monitoring System Market
The growing importance of food safety across supply chains drives companies to implement temperature monitoring systems that uphold product quality, adhere to regulatory standards, and safeguard their brand image. By facilitating continuous monitoring, these systems enable prompt identification of temperature fluctuations, assist in strategies to prevent recalls, and provide reassurance to both retailers and consumers regarding effective cold chain management. This heightened emphasis on avoiding spoilage and contamination encourages investment in advanced sensor networks, cloud-based reporting solutions, and analytical tools, ultimately leading to increased acquisition of the essential hardware and software that form the foundation of contemporary food temperature monitoring systems.
Restraints in the Global Food Temperature Monitoring System Market
The Global Food Temperature Monitoring System market faces several challenges that can hinder its growth. Complex deployment requirements and difficulties in integrating with existing legacy systems pose significant barriers to adoption, especially for smaller operators who may lack the necessary technical resources. Furthermore, aligning devices, data platforms, and operational workflows can complicate implementation while ensuring proper maintenance and calibration practices. Concerns about potential operational disruptions and the need for comprehensive staff training can dissuade organizations from investing, despite the long-term advantages of these systems. Such apprehensions often result in cautious, phased approaches to implementation, thereby restricting broader market expansion and momentum.
Market Trends of the Global Food Temperature Monitoring System Market
The Global Food Temperature Monitoring System market is experiencing a significant upward trend driven by the integration of IoT technologies, which enhance supply chain transparency. Stakeholders are prioritizing real-time visibility into temperature-controlled logistics, leading to the widespread adoption of connected temperature sensors and cloud-based platforms. This framework fosters seamless data-sharing between logistics partners, improving traceability and compliance. Vendors are increasingly focusing on interoperability and standardized communication protocols, alongside user-friendly dashboards, to facilitate effective decision-making. As a result, temperature monitoring systems are evolving from mere reporting tools to proactive coordination instruments, enabling timely interventions and boosting brand trust through transparent cold chain management.
